It's been one year since the public release of ChatGPT, the remarkable generative AI platform from OpenAI that has energized transformative promise (and controversy) in the tech sector. In this bonus episode of "Problem Solved," we talk with Joe Wilck, Ph.D., PE, from Bucknell University, who has been working with colleagues on research about the capabilities of large language models (LLM) like ChatGPT, Google's Bard and others. We ask him about the new place in society and work that ChatGPT has seemingly carved out for itself, the ethical debate surrounding the use of LLMs and chatbots in academia, and just what this innovation means for industrial and systems engineers.
